Dick's Sporting Goods Suspends Some Gun Sales After Newtown Shooting

The company says it has "suspended the sale of modern sporting rifles in all of our stores chainwide."

"Modern sporting rifles" are off the shelves at Dick's Sporting Goods stores across the country only a few days after the tragic events at Sandy Hook Elementary School in Newtown, CT.  The recently opened Dick's Sporting Goods in Wheaton did not carry the rifles even before what happened last week in Connecticut, according to a customer service representative at the store. Dick's Sporting Goods announced this statement to media Tuesday morning, according to The Huffington Post: "Out of respect for the victims and their families, during this time of national mourning we have removed all guns from sale and from display in our store nearest to Newtown and suspended the sale of modern sporting rifles in all of our stores chainwide." Redskins Player Coming to Dick's Sporting Goods Grand Opening

The new Dick's Sporting Goods at the Wheaton mall will celebrate its grand opening this weekend. Guess which Washington Redskins player will be there signing autographs?

Want an autograph from the Washington Redskins' Brian Orakpo? He will be at the grand opening celebration for Dick's Sporting Goods at Westfield Wheaton on Saturday from 11 a.m. to 1 p.m.  Westfield has these instructions for autograph seekers: Beginning at 8 a.m. on Saturday, 300 wristbands will be distributed on a first-come, first-served basis at Dick's Sporting Goods. There is a limit of one wristband and one autograph per person.  Fans must have a wristband and must be in the "special appearance" line by 11 a.m. to receive an autograph.   Read more on Patch: - Dick's Sporting Goods Opens in Wheaton

New Businesses Coming to Wheaton Mall

With the incoming Costco and the recently arrived Dick's Sporting Goods, Westfield Wheaton is attracting new retail and restaurants--like Chipotle.

Have you been to the mall in Wheaton recently? Step inside the new Costco wing around the back, and you'll find lots of "coming soon" signs. Patch spoke with Westfield Wheaton's marketing director, Sidney Woods, about when these stores and restaurants are expected to open. Woods said that those expected to open later this year include Mayorga Coffee, All Cell and Classic Diamond Jewelers. Tutti Frutti Frozen Yogurt, Choice Beer and Wine, and Chipotle are anticipated to open in 2013, he said. Dick's Sporting Goods Opens in Wheaton

More information emerges about when Costco will open in Westfield Wheaton.

Dick's Sporting Goods opened at Westfield Wheaton Monday night. Costco, which was also scheduled to open in the mall this month, announced a delay last month due to construction issues. The Costco store is now estimated to open in March or April, according to a transcript of an earnings call by the Costco Wholesale Corporation CEO.
